Old Swedish Glogg

1/2 cup dark raisins
2 prunes
2 cinnamon sticks
7 cardamom seeds
2 cloves
Peel of 1 orange
1 cup water
2 bottles (1 fifth each) tawny port
1-1/2 cups brandy
1 cup rum
1/4 cup sugar

Heat raisins, prunes, cinnamon, cardamom, cloves, orange peel, and water in a large saucepan to boiling.  Reduce heat; simmer uncovered for 10 minutes.  Combine port, brandy, rum, and sugar; pour into fruit mixture.  Heat to boiling.  Pour into punch bowl; ignite; let burn for 15 seconds.  Serve in punch cups.  Makes 18 servings, 4 ounces each.

Hot Butter-Spiced Brandy

1 quart apple cider
1/2 cup lemon juice
1/3 cup honey
1/2 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
2 cups brandy
4 teaspoons butter
8 cinnamon sticks

Heat cider, lemon juice, honey, and pumpkin pie spice in medium saucepan to boiling.  Pour 1/4 cup of the brandy into each of 8 mugs; add about 1/2 cup of the cider mixture into each mug.  Top each with 1/2 teaspoon of the butter; garnish each with a cinnamon stick.  Makes 8 servings, about 7 ounces each.

Tahitian Coconut

1 cup milk
1 cup Cream of Coconut
4 cups hot strong coffee

Heat milk and cream of coconut in medium size saucepan just to boiling.  Stir in coffee.  Serve in mugs.  Makes 6 servings, about 8 ounces each.

Orange Liqueur Tea

3 orange-spice tea bags
4-1/2 cups boiling water
3/4 cup orange-flavored liqueur
6 lemon wedges
18 cloves

Steep tea bags in boiling water for 5 minutes; remove and discard tea bags.  Stir in liqueur.  Serve in mugs, garnishing each with a lemon wedge pierced with 3 cloves.  Makes 6 servings, about 7 ounces each.
